The 1-lb ball A is thrown so that when it strikes the 10-lb block B it is traveling horizontally at 20 ft/ s. If the coefficient of restitution between A and B is e = 0.6, and the coefficent of kinetic friction between the plane and the block is μ k = 0.4, determine the distance block B slides on the plane before stopping.
